Index: chrome/browser/chromeos/status/accessibility_menu_button.h |
diff --git a/chrome/browser/chromeos/status/accessibility_menu_button.h b/chrome/browser/chromeos/status/accessibility_menu_button.h |
index 32445c99c4d83ab4616f787e61a709ffec06305d..54f19eba1873ec8c7112e21c33ef6856dc776439 100644 |
--- a/chrome/browser/chromeos/status/accessibility_menu_button.h |
+++ b/chrome/browser/chromeos/status/accessibility_menu_button.h |
@@ -9,7 +9,7 @@ |
#include "chrome/browser/chromeos/status/status_area_button.h" |
#include "chrome/browser/prefs/pref_member.h" |
#include "content/public/browser/notification_observer.h" |
-#include "ui/views/controls/button/menu_button_delegate.h" |
+#include "ui/views/controls/button/menu_button_listener.h" |
#include "ui/views/controls/menu/menu_delegate.h" |
namespace views { |
@@ -23,17 +23,18 @@ class StatusAreaBubbleController; |
// A class for the button in the status area which alerts the user when |
// accessibility features are enabled. |
class AccessibilityMenuButton : public StatusAreaButton, |
- public views::MenuButtonDelegate, |
+ public views::MenuButtonListener, |
public views::MenuDelegate, |
public content::NotificationObserver { |
public: |
explicit AccessibilityMenuButton(StatusAreaButton::Delegate* delegate); |
virtual ~AccessibilityMenuButton(); |
- // views::MenuButtonDelegate implementation |
- virtual void RunMenu(views::View* source, const gfx::Point& pt) OVERRIDE; |
+ // Overridden from views::MenuButtonListener: |
+ virtual void OnMenuButtonClicked(views::View* source, |
+ const gfx::Point& point) OVERRIDE; |
- // views::MenuDelegate implementation |
+ // Overridden from views::MenuDelegate: |
virtual void ExecuteCommand(int id) OVERRIDE; |
// content::NotificationObserver implementation |